top of page

Why Visit a Handmade Mountain!? Mexico has the Answer!!!

I walk this Mexican road in awe!!! I see the great hill in front of me rising from this huge plain. But is it a hill or a handmade mountain!?

What I see in front of me is the Great Pyramid of #Cholula, and it is the biggest known excavated pyramid in the world.